How To Contact Donald Trump

Donald Trump, a prominent figure in American politics and business, maintains a significant public presence despite no longer holding office. While directly contacting him might seem challenging, there are several avenues you can explore to try and reach him or his team. This guide outlines different approaches, emphasizing realistic expectations.

Understanding the Challenges of Contacting Donald Trump

Before we delve into the methods, it's crucial to understand that contacting a high-profile individual like Donald Trump is inherently difficult. He receives a massive volume of correspondence daily, making a personal response highly unlikely. However, depending on your purpose, there might be effective ways to get your message across.

Why Direct Contact Might Be Difficult:

  • High Volume of Communication: His office handles a vast number of emails, letters, and calls.
  • Security Concerns: Strict security protocols are in place to protect his safety and privacy.
  • Staff Filtering: Messages are likely screened by staff before reaching him.

Methods to Attempt Contacting Donald Trump or His Team

While a direct phone call or personal meeting is extremely improbable, here are some strategies with varying degrees of likelihood of success:

1. Contacting the Trump Organization:

The Trump Organization is a large business conglomerate, and contacting them may be more feasible than reaching the former president directly. Their website may provide contact information for general inquiries or specific departments. However, be aware that your message may not directly reach Mr. Trump himself.

2. Reaching Out Through Social Media:

Donald Trump maintains an active presence on social media platforms (Truth Social, X formerly known as Twitter, etc.). While a direct response isn't guaranteed, a well-crafted and respectful message might attract attention, particularly if it concerns a public matter. Remember to follow the platform's rules and guidelines. Consider using relevant hashtags to increase visibility.

3. Submitting a Formal Letter:

Sending a formal letter to his office (if a public address is available) remains a traditional method. While the chances of a personal reply are slim, a well-written and concise letter addressing a significant issue might be reviewed by his staff. Ensure your letter is professional, polite, and clearly states your purpose.

4. Contacting His Political Organizations:

If your inquiry relates to political matters, you could attempt to contact organizations associated with his political activities. These groups may have dedicated contact channels for public engagement.

5. Working Through Media Outlets:

If your concern is a matter of public interest, consider contacting journalists or news outlets. They may be able to raise your issue on your behalf and potentially draw attention to it.
